> I compiled the new kernel, with ext3 as modules. I have the / filesystem
> also ext3 - but I do have initrd. Now, the real problem is that, I
> changed the fstab entries and made all partitions from ext3 to ext2. Then
> also, the kernel was trying to mount the / file system as ext3 and it
> failed at that point. :-\
You define ext2 in your fstab. You complain that fstab is not being read by the kernel 
that is why it's mounting the root partition still as ext3. hmmm!
Doesn't the kernel, to read the fstab file, require to mount the root fs ? If I'm not 
wrong, fstab resides on the root partition.
> 
> So my questions are:
> 
> 1) Why is the kernel not loading the ext3 module when required
Read /usr/src/linux-$VERSION/Documentation/initrd.txt

> 2) Why is it trying to mount filesystems as ext3 even when I specified it
> as ext2

I hope there might be other errors, how have you enabled your IDE/SCSI disk support. 
How did you create your initrd image ? Did you miss any option while selecting the 
options in config/menuconfig/xconfig ?
